The starting price per flight hour for chartering an Airbus H130 varies depending on various factors such as the flight route, flight duration, additional services and individual agreements with the charter company. As a rule, however, you can expect a price of around EUR 5,770 to EUR 7,056 per flight hour for the Airbus H130.
The Airbus H130 offers space for 3 medium-sized suitcases and 3 hand luggage bags or 7 hand luggage bags weighing 10 kg each. If required, a ski basket can also be attached to the outside of the aircraft for a small extra charge, which can hold skis, snowboards or additional luggage.
For larger families of more than 5 people, we like to offer the H130 first before recommending larger and less cost-effective Twinengine helicopters.
The Airbus H130 can land at various locations in Switzerland. Potential landing sites include airports, heliports, landing sites for rescue helicopters and private helipads. If you are unsure where you can land, simply ask Zadra Aviation Charter. We can tell you exactly whether it is possible to land in your planned area. It is generally easy to find a suitable landing site in Switzerland, but there are exceptions such as national parks and nature reserves.
For a used Airbus H130 from 2016, you can expect a purchase price of around 3 million euros. Despite its limited availability (as of 2024), this modern helicopter offers impressive performance and versatility for various purposes such as VIP transport, air rescue and air taxi services. With its generous cabin space and advanced technology, the Airbus H130 remains a sought-after choice in the aviation industry.
